From owner-freebsd-gnome Tue Nov 26 2:27:10 2002 Delivered-To: freebsd-gnome@freebsd.org Received: from mx1.FreeBSD.org (mx1.freebsd.org [216.136.204.125]) by hub.freebsd.org (Postfix) with ESMTP id 1AF1D37B401; Tue, 26 Nov 2002 02:27:08 -0800 (PST) Received: from polaris.we.lc.ehu.es (polaris.we.lc.ehu.es [158.227.6.43]) by mx1.FreeBSD.org (Postfix) with ESMTP id 2CC7443E4A; Tue, 26 Nov 2002 02:27:01 -0800 (PST) (envelope-from jose@we.lc.ehu.es) Received: from v-ger.we.lc.ehu.es (v-ger.we.lc.ehu.es [158.227.6.51]) by polaris.we.lc.ehu.es (8.11.6/8.11.6) with ESMTP id gAQAQQD23934; Tue, 26 Nov 2002 11:26:26 +0100 (MET) Received: from v-ger.we.lc.ehu.es (localhost [127.0.0.1]) by v-ger.we.lc.ehu.es (8.12.6/8.12.6) with ESMTP id gAQARLxq004772; Tue, 26 Nov 2002 11:27:21 +0100 (CET) (envelope-from jose@v-ger.we.lc.ehu.es) Received: (from jose@localhost) by v-ger.we.lc.ehu.es (8.12.6/8.12.6/Submit) id gAQARKVL004771; Tue, 26 Nov 2002 11:27:20 +0100 (CET) Date: Tue, 26 Nov 2002 11:27:20 +0100 From: "Jose M. Alcaide" To: Joe Marcus Clarke Cc: Pete Fritchman , FreeBSD GNOME Users Subject: Re: Linux flash plugin wrapper Message-ID: <20021126102720.GB254@v-ger.we.lc.ehu.es> References: <20021113124210.A11892@absolutbsd.org> <20021125110026.GD265@v-ger.we.lc.ehu.es> <1038247817.23834.2.camel@gyros> Mime-Version: 1.0 Content-Type: multipart/mixed; boundary="8t9RHnE3ZwKMSgU+" Content-Disposition: inline In-Reply-To: <1038247817.23834.2.camel@gyros> User-Agent: Mutt/1.4i X-Operating-System: FreeBSD 4.7-RELEASE Sender: owner-freebsd-gnome@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G --8t9RHnE3ZwKMSgU+ Content-Type: text/plain; charset=us-ascii Content-Disposition: inline On Mon, Nov 25, 2002 at 01:10:18PM -0500, Joe Marcus Clarke wrote: > > Hello. I have just installed the Flash plugin wrapper (following the > > instructions in pkg-message), but it fails shortly after starting to play > > any flash animation, showing this error message: > > > > /usr/libexec/ld-elf.so.1: /usr/local/lib/flash/libflashplayer.so: Undefined symbol "__bzero" > > > > It happens with both mozilla and galeon. > > > > This is the relevant information about my system: > > > > FreeBSD 4.7-RELEASE > > mozilla-1.0.rc3,1 > > flashpluginwrapper-0.20021113 > > linux-flashplugin-5.0r48 > > linux_base-7.1 > > > > Any ideas? > > Did you install this from a package? Mozilla, linux-flashplugin and linux_base were installed from packages, but flashpluginwrapper was built from a recently CVSup'd /usr/ports. I send attached the output of a "make install" of flashpluginwrapper. Cheers, JMA -- ****** Jose M. Alcaide // jose@we.lc.ehu.es // jmas@FreeBSD.org ****** ** "Beware of Programmers who carry screwdrivers" -- Leonard Brandwein ** --8t9RHnE3ZwKMSgU+ Content-Type: text/plain; charset=us-ascii Content-Disposition: attachment; filename="fpw.out" ===> Extracting for flashpluginwrapper-0.20021113 >> Checksum OK for flashpluginwrapper-0.20021113.tar.gz. ===> Patching for flashpluginwrapper-0.20021113 ===> Configuring for flashpluginwrapper-0.20021113 ===> Building for flashpluginwrapper-0.20021113 cc -shared -o libflashplayer.so.1 -fpic -O -pipe -march=pentiumpro linux_emu.S linux_emu.c -L/usr/X11R6/lib -R/usr/X11R6/lib -lXt ===> Installing for flashpluginwrapper-0.20021113 ===> flashpluginwrapper-0.20021113 depends on file: /usr/local/lib/flash/libflashplayer.so - found ===> flashpluginwrapper-0.20021113 depends on executable: mozilla - found /usr/bin/install -c -o root -g wheel -m 0444 libflashplayer.so.1 /usr/local/lib ===> Generating temporary packing list To use the flash plugin wrapper, you first need to copy the linux flash plugin into your mozilla directory: # cp /usr/local/lib/flash/libflashplayer.so \ /usr/X11R6/lib/mozilla/plugins/libflashplayer_linux.so # cp /usr/local/lib/flash/ShockwaveFlash.class \ /usr/X11R6/lib/mozilla/plugins/ (Note, if you are using mozilla-devel, the destination directories will be different) Next, change the Mozilla startup script, /usr/X11R6/bin/mozilla to have: LD_PRELOAD=/usr/local/lib/libflashplayer.so.1 export LD_PRELOAD at the top of it (but after #!/bin/sh). Now start mozilla and go to 'about:plugins' and the flash plugin is enabled! ===> Registering installation for flashpluginwrapper-0.20021113 --8t9RHnE3ZwKMSgU+-- To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-gnome" in the body of the message